Block 357,886
Block Hash
56652406293a95a0e32cdeb144862a9e1ec626f9850ecfda7f55f931063c922c
Previous Block Hash
ff48ddb9f22c8ea8afa8f84ab4b97040216cc27620e8f566a92eeee7dbfd11c9
Mined
Transactions
3
Difficulty
35.18 M
Size
4,133 bytes
Transactions (3)
1 input, 1 output
62,500.03966
PEPE
25 inputs, 1 output
39,556,088.23435581
PEPE
1 input, 2 outputs
6,313.89184291
PEPE